Restructuring dominates business in the UK market

Restructurings dominated UK private equity deal activity in the first quarter, with troubled companies appearing in the two biggest transactions.

The $427m (€321m) investment from three private equity firms and a hedge fund to restructure estate agent Countrywide was the biggest deal, followed by the $121m investment by Warburg Pincus in the restructuring of Premier Foods.
